Corporate eight-ball billard challenge launched in Lae

Sports

FIFTEEN thousand kina in prize money is on the table at the 2022 Lae City Eight Ball Billiard Corporate Challenge.
The three-month competition is sponsored by Aviat Social and Sporting Club with support sponsors Asi Surveyors Ltd, Oracle Pacific Ltd and SP Brewery also coming board to support the event which was launched in Lae, Morobe, on Thursday.
The eight-team competition cued off on Saturday. The teams are Aviat Club Pokies, Lae Auto Clinic, Guard Dog Security Services (GDSS), Trista Construction Ltd, Innovative Industries Ltd, Hornibrooks NGI Ltd and David & David Lawyers.
Games coordinator Jonathan Cavanagh said the competition would run for about 10 weeks with round-robin matches and then a week of finals on the last week of October. Cavanagh said organisers were confident of a success competition with more responsibilities placed on team captains.
Club president Karo Gamoga said the annual event started in 2017 and was for companies and corporate business houses but private teams were most welcome to join in.
Gamoga laid down some house rules for players’ participation in the competition with discipline emphasised.
“Before we started this competition we had no sponsors so the club decided to sponsor the competition before some sponsors came on board,” he said.
“Sponsors are very important because of the prize money and they expect a certain degree of appreciation.”
